Hello hello, I am about to replace some calipers and will need to bleed my brakes. I was looking into what fluid my car takes and I'm getting results saying DOT 3, DOT 4 and DOT 5.1. I know 3 and 4 can be used, mixed and interchangeable. But the 5.1 has me confused whether I can use this on my car. A site showed tbirds from the 50 or 60s up till the 2000s can use the 5.1. I would appreciate a for sure answer as soon as possible please. Trying to get it done today. What would be the best bet, 4 maybe?
